R. Ever consider that maybe he regards more space as just more to clean. Or that a kitchen may be completely unnecessary for his lifestyle. (I do not have one. I don't cook nor do I have any intention of cooking. There are is a shopping center 100 meters away, and the place has a 7/24 restaurant.)
I live comfortably in a much smaller place (and I can afford larger). Just is things like location, what you do with spare time, how many people live in the space, etc. matter. I am assuming that someone who wants 60sq m. knows what that looks like in a typical Thai floor plan.
So if you cannot be at least marginally helpful....
But OP. My advise to you is to stay at an apartment first. Get to know CM, meet some locals, get to know the area first before you plop a bunch of money down on a condo.
Also under no circumstances should you buy one in "Thai" or company ownership. Also consider that condos are not maintained well in Thailand. If the ceiling suddenly has a leak from the apartment above, the building maintenance company will not get involved. You have to go up, and ask them to fix it. If they don't(usually the case) what are you going to do? What if they say, we just rent here is the owners telephone number in Sweden and oh he only speaks Swedish. I knew a guy who had to pay to have the plumbing redone on the unit above him just to get it done. Do you really want sewage wastewater dripping on you while showering?
